The height of the right cone given its volume and its diameter is  47 units.

What is the height?

A cone is a three-dimensional object that has a circular base and a vertex.

Height of the cone = Volume of a cone ÷ 1/3(πr²)

Where:

  • π = 22/7
  • r = radius = diameter / 2 = 30 / 2 = 15 units
  • h = height

3525π÷ (1/3 x π x 15²) = 47 units
